When it comes to capturing your pet’s cutest pictures, there are a few tips I’ve learned from experience that make all the difference. Firstly, natural lighting is your best friend. Taking photos near a window or outside during the early morning or late afternoon helps highlight your pet’s features without harsh shadows. Also, patience is key—wait for those spontaneous moments when your pet is relaxed or playful to get genuine expressions. Using treats or favorite toys can help grab your pet’s attention and encourage them to pose or look towards the camera. Don’t hesitate to experiment with different angles; sometimes a close-up shot focusing on their eyes or a candid capture while they’re playing reveals their personality the best. If you want to share your pet’s photo online, consider adding a short story or fun fact about them. This creates a connection with viewers and makes your post more engaging. Many pet communities online welcome such posts and are a great place to meet fellow pet lovers. Lastly, always respect your pet’s comfort and limits during photo sessions. A happy, stress-free pet will naturally shine in pictures more than a forced pose ever could.
